The Northwest Translators & Interpreters Society is proud to present its 2025 Annual Conference (#NOTIS2025) in honor of International Translation Day! This year’s lively in-person event will bring together local translation & interpretation professionals for a full day of networking, workshops, skills training sessions, presentations, and more. Our dynamic 2025 conference program will include such wide-ranging topics as: legal terminology, medical interpreter ethics, the politics of Russian translation, sleep as self-care for language professionals, poetry translation and publication, note taking for interpreters, managing ambiguous phrases in translation, participating in practice groups, and intercultural competency for interpreters and translators. We are delighted to announce our 2025 Keynote Speaker, Dr. Devin Gilbert: a certified Spanish and Portuguese-to-English translation and interpreting practitioner, researcher, and educator with a PhD in Translation Studies from Kent State.
Devin will lead three conference sessions: the keynote address, titled "Articulate Your Human Value in a Language Services Industry Grappling with Artificiality" and two additional sessions on T&I Ethical Dilemmas and The Basics of Terminology Management.
